Title:
PRODUCTION OF EXPLOSIVE FRACTURE-RESISTANT CONCRETE STRUCTURE

Abstract:

PROBLEM TO BE SOLVED: To mix a preventive agent against explosive fracture in only a surface layer concrete by providing a form so as to surround an objective installation place of a structure and placing concrete in the form after the preventive agent against explosive fracture has been stuck on the inside face of the form.
SOLUTION: A form 2 is arranged to surround the objective installation place S of a concrete structure 1. An adhesive is applied on the inside face 2a of the form 2 to form an adhesive layer 6 and thereafter, synthetic fiber 8 such as polypropylene is stuck on the adhesive layer 6. Further, after reinforcements 3 have been arranged inside the form 2, concrete 4 is placed inside the form 2 and cured. Then, a concrete structure 1 including a synthetic fiber 8 can be formed on the surface of the concrete 4. In this way, the synthetic fiber 8 can be mixed in only the surface layer of the concrete 4 and the mixing quantity of the synthetic fiber 8 can be reduced while realizing a favorable preventive effect against explosive fracture.
